Govind invested some money in HDFC at 3% per annum rate of interest. What would be the corresponding simple interest (in ₹) if after 2 years, Govind got ₹203 as compound interest, considering annual compounding?

A200

B195

C215

D210

Answer:

A. 200

Read Explanation:

Let the principal be (P) and rate (r = 3% = 0.03).

Use Compound Interest formula (for 2 years)


CI=P[(1+r)21]\text{CI} = P\left[(1+r)^2 - 1\right]
203=P[(1.03)21]203 = P\left[(1.03)^2 - 1\right]
203=P(1.06091)=P(0.0609)203 = P(1.0609 - 1) = P(0.0609)

P=2030.0609=203609/10000=203×10000609=2030000609=3333.3P = \frac{203}{0.0609} = \frac{203}{609/10000} = \frac{203 \times 10000}{609} = \frac{2030000}{609} = 3333.\overline{3}

Find Simple Interest for 2 years

SI=P×r×t100\text{SI} = \frac{P \times r \times t}{100}
SI=3333.3×3×2100\text{SI} = \frac{3333.\overline{3} \times 3 \times 2}{100}
=3333.3×0.06=200= 3333.\overline{3} \times 0.06 = 200

Final Answer: ₹200
